Hi, my final payment went out today, with would be great news, but also in the post today was a letter from GT about the variations to my terms with ref to ppi and interest claims. Is this going to,delay my certificate? Not sure what to do?

Email or text them back with your acceptance of the variation. I posted it and they didn't get it so looks like my completion will be delayed (more than it might have been). You either need to accept the variation or wait until PPI has been investigated to get your completion certificate.

Hi Shelley, did you agreed to the variation in terms? Have you instruicted EIC to investigate whether you are due any PPI related compensation? As I understand it the variation in terms was meant to make it possible for the IP to isse a completion certificate where the PPI issue had not yet been settled. In my opinion you probably have nothing to worry about but the experts will be along shortly with advice. Good luck, Fletch x
